I think it is the belt that makes it feel a bit undersized. It seems too that your print got somehow curled/shrinked on the outer edges of the waist on the upper part (filling it with some glue might make things look good).

If you can print another upper body, I would suggest using the model with smaller head, and perhaps resize it at 105%.